Interdental brush with replaceable core body and method of manufacturing the same

The replaceable interdental brush with an amorphous alloy core and polyethylene grip addresses the breakage issue, enabling replacement and reducing waste, with enhanced durability and comfort.

[0001] The present invention relates to the field of teeth cleaning technology, and more particularly to a replaceable interdental brush having a core brush body and a method for manufacturing the same. [Background technology]

[0002] Toothbrushes are an indispensable oral hygiene tool in daily life, and there are many types of toothbrushes on the market, divided according to their functions into regular toothbrushes, spray toothbrushes, electric toothbrushes, room toothbrushes, single-head toothbrushes, and interdental brushes. Among them, interdental brushes are used to remove dirt and grime between teeth and are advantageous for cleaning between teeth. Commonly used interdental brushes consist of a handle and a brush body formed of bent and twisted thin metal wire, with brush bristles implanted between the metal wires. The brush body is generally cylindrical or conical, and the handle is generally made of synthetic resin and is often cylindrical in size to be held in the hand. The base of the metal wire in the brush body is usually fixed to the handle using other physical bonding methods, including insert molding, high-frequency and ultrasonic thermal bonding, etc., so that the brush body and the handle are integrated, and the metal brush body cannot be separated or replaced. Currently, steel wire is often used as the metal wire in the core of the brush body of interdental brushes on the market. However, the toughness of this metal wire generally means that the metal wire is easily damaged in a very short time, and after a few uses, it breaks at the base of the brush body (i.e., the connection point between the brush body and the grip). As a result, the entire interdental brush must be discarded and the grip cannot be reused. This means that such interdental brushes are used only a limited number of times and are not environmentally friendly.

[0014] In order to achieve the above objects and effects, the technical means and structure adopted by the present invention will be described in detail with reference to the drawings in the preferred embodiments of the present invention.

[0015] As shown in Figures 1 to 6, the present invention comprises a grip 1, a rotating lid 2, a fixed block 3 and a brush body 4, wherein a male thread 13 is provided at the end of the grip 1, a female thread 12 is provided inside the rotating lid 2, the male thread 13 at the end of the grip 1 fits into the female thread inside the rotating lid 2, one end of the fixed block 3 abuts against the grip 1 and the other end protrudes from the rotating lid 2, the brush body 4 comprises a core 5 and brush bristles 6, the core 5 is formed by twisting amorphous alloy wires together, one end of the core 5 is clamped within the fixed block 3 and the brush bristles 6 are connected to the circumferential side of the other end.

[0016] In this embodiment, the grip 1 is "L" shaped and made of polyethylene (PE). Polyethylene is relatively soft, has a waxy feel, and is relatively lighter than comparable plastics. Making the grip from polyethylene improves the grip's softness, comfort, pressure resistance, and toughness. The grip is less likely to break when a consumer holds it, improving the durability of the interdental brush and improving the grip's anti-slip performance. When using the interdental brush, the interdental brush is less likely to slip out of the hand. When the grip is "L" shaped, there is a certain angle between the brush body and the grip, making it easier to remove dirt and plaque between the teeth.

[0017] In this embodiment, one end of the grip 1 is provided with a male thread 13, and the outer surface of the other end is formed with a textured pattern 14. The textured pattern on the outer surface of the Gripple increases the friction of the grip surface and further improves the grip's anti-slip performance, making it less likely for the grip to fall out of the consumer's hand and onto the ground when holding it to brush their teeth, preventing damage to the interdental brush. At the same time, the textured pattern arrangement improves the comfort of the consumer when holding the grip.

[0018] In this embodiment, the core 5 includes a free end 7 and a fixed end 8 that are connected to each other, the fixed end 8 being clamped within the fixed block 3, and the brush bristles 6 are wound around one side of the free end 7 of the core 5 and distributed radially. Because the free end of the brush body is provided with bristles distributed radially, the brush bristles can effectively clean between teeth in all directions.

[0019] One end of the interior of the rotating lid 2 is provided with a slope 11, and the other end is provided with an internal thread 12 that matches the external thread 13 of the grip 1. The fixing block 3 includes two clips arranged symmetrically, each with a through-hole 9 at its center for fixing the fixed end 8 of the core 5, and an inclined surface 10 at one end of its exterior that matches the slope 11 at one end of the interior of the rotating lid 2. In conventional interdental brushes, the brush body and grip are joined together using an injection molding process, and if the brush body breaks during use, the entire interdental brush must be discarded. The interdental brush of the present invention breaks through conventional interdental brush manufacturing methods by fastening the fixed end of the brush body to the tip of the grip via the fixing block and rotating lid. This design allows the brush body to be replaced if it breaks during use, and the other parts are recyclable.

[0020] In this embodiment, the amorphous alloy wire contains Zr 49 Cu 45 Al6 amorphous alloy wire, Zr 58 Cu 22 Fe8Al 12 Amorphous alloy wire, Zr 48 Cu 36 Ag8Al8 amorphous alloy wire, Zr 46.3 Cu 43.4 Al 8.3 Nb2 amorphous alloy wire, Zr 62.3 Cu 22.5 Fe 4.9 Al 6.8 Ag 3.5 Amorphous alloy wire, Ti 40 Zr 10 Cu 40-x Pd 10+x (x=0, 2, 4, 6, 8, 10) Amorphous alloy wire, Ti 40 Zr 10Cu 34 Pd 14 Sn2 amorphous alloy wire, Ti 44 Zr 10 Pd 10 Cu 6+x Co 23-x Ta7 (x= 0, 4, 8) amorphous alloy wire, Ti 47 Cu 38-x Zr 7.5 Fe 2.5 Sn2Si1Ag2Nb x (x=0, 1, 2) Amorphous alloy wire, Ti 47 Cu 38-x Zr 7.5 Fe 2.5 Sn2Si1Ag2Ta x (x=1, 2, 3, 4) Amorphous alloy wire and Pd 78 Si 16 The interdental brush includes any one of Cu6 amorphous alloy wires. Such amorphous alloy wires have high strength, good toughness, and do not contain elements harmful to the human body, making them less likely to break during use and more durable.

[0021] A method of manufacturing a replaceable interdental brush having a core brush body, comprising: The core 5 is made by twisting an amorphous alloy wire in a spiral shape around a central axis, and the brush body 4 is made by implanting the brush bristles 6 radially into the free ends 7 of the core 5 using a bristles implantation machine, so that the brush bristles 6 can effectively clean dirt between teeth in all directions S1; An injection molding material is injected into a mold to produce a grip 1 using an injection molding machine, and the grip 1 has a male thread 13 at one end and a textured pattern 14 on the outer surface of the other end (S2); Injecting an injection molding material into a mold to produce a rotating lid 2 using an injection molding machine, the rotating lid 2 having a slope 11 at one end inside and an internal thread 12 at the other end that matches the external thread 13 at one end of the grip 1 (S3); An injection molding material is injected into a mold, and a fixed block 3 is produced by an injection molding machine. The fixed block 3 includes two clips arranged symmetrically on the left and right, and has a through hole 9 at its center for fixing the fixed end 8 of the core 5, and an inclined surface 10 at one external end S4 that matches the gradient 11 at one internal end of the rotating lid 2.
